Kusmbhi - Haidergarh, Bara Banki

Kusmbhi is a village situated in the Haidergarh tehsil of Bara Banki district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 16 km from the tehsil headquarters in Haidergarh and around 34 km from the district headquarters in Barabanki. Pashchim Belaon ser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kusmbhi village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kusmbhi is 165420. The village covers a total geographical area of 66.97 hectares and falls under the 225416 pincode. Barabanki is the nearest town.

Kusmbhi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Haidergarh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Barabanki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kusmbhi

As per Census 2011, Kusmbhi village has a total population of 534 people, consisting of 280 males and 254 females. The village has 102 households and a sex ratio of 907 females per 1,000 males. There are 85 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 288 literate and 246 illiterate residents. Additionally, 223 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
